As Usher writes, “A dynastic cycle is a periodic alternation of society between despotism and anarchy.”. The political theory of a dynastic cycle implies to the idea that each dynasty undergoes four major steps of development: foundation, consolidation, deceleration, and extinction. WebFengjian. In the Shang Dynasty, China was well- known for their well- organized armies and the chariots they used. dallas county texas small claims courtDynastic cycle (traditional Chinese: 朝代循環; simplified Chinese: 朝代循环; pinyin: Cháodài Xúnhuán) is an important political theory in Chinese history. According to this theory, each dynasty of China rises to a political, cultural, and economic peak and then, because of moral corruption, declines, loses the Mandate of Heaven, and falls, only to be replaced by a new dynasty. The cycle then repeats under a surface pattern of repetitive motifs. dallas cowboys game tonight highlightsWebThe equal-field system ( Chinese: 均田制度; pinyin: Jūntián Zhìdù) or land-equalization system was a system of land ownership and distribution in China used from the Northern Wei to the mid- Tang dynasty .
